The Masters – Thursday through Sunday, 8:00 a.m. ET

The grace, the pageantry, the azaleas, the sandwiches — and your rear end falling asleep as you sit in sweats on your couch for four days. We’re not planning to sweat too much, though: take the two major champions who each won last month, and who are vying for their first green jackets.

2020 U.S. Open winner Bryson DeChambeau has never performed well at Augusta (best finish: 21st as the low amateur in 2016). But his run of form since last year’s majors — including his win at last month’s Arnold Palmer Invitational — makes him a no-brainer play. He also looks (even more) like the Terminator on the driving range.

2017 PGA Champion Justin Thomas has recorded progressively better finishes every year at The Masters — 39th, 22nd, 17th, 12th and 4th — and just won golf’s fifth major, The Players.

Jordan Spieth won his first PGA Tour event in almost four years. He was originally a longshot to win this week, and now he’s the fourth favorite. No disrespect to the former Masters champ, but he basically just won on his home course, so this newfound hype doesn’t warrant his odds.

While we would never recommend betting Spieth to miss the cut at +400 (😉), a much more reasonable bet is taking fellow former Longhorn Scottie Scheffler — who was fourth at the PGA Championship — to finish in a higher position than Spieth.

Pick: Scottie Scheffler over Jordan Spieth (+120)

Bold Bet

One of the best parts of betting golf majors is taking a flier (aka lottery ticket) on a longshot — especially when they’re in form in the current season. Matthew Fitzpatrick fits the bill here: he’s finished 11th or better in his last four Tour starts, and he hasn’t missed a cut at Augusta since he placed seventh in 2016. We like the young Englishman’s value, and we recommend his Top 5 and Top 10 plays for big plus money if he comes up short.

Pick: Matthew Fitzpatrick (+4500 | Top 5: +550 | Top 10: +275)
